Khalid Ibrahim welcomes any probe into deals he made as MB


Khalid Ibrahim

(The Star) – Tan Sri Khalid Ibrahim welcomed any investigations, including from the Malaysian Anti-Corruption Commission (MACC), into agreements he signed when he was Selangor Mentri Besar.

He said this included the restructuring of the state’s water industry and the development of Canal City.

“My lawyer will come out with a statement on the matter,” said Khalid in a Facebook post. Khalid was replaced by PKR deputy president Azmin Ali as Selangor Mentri Besar last week.

PKR leader Datuk Seri Anwar Ibrahim had reportedly said that Azmin would reveal companies that benefitted from the water deal which were approved by the previous administration.

“When it comes to the issue of public interest, my concern is that it has direct relationship to the water rates and the people will suffer from it,” he said at a ceramah in Penang on Saturday.
